pfam12024: DUF3512 (this model, PSSM-Id:371853 is obsolete and has been replaced by 463436)
Domain of unknown function (DUF3512)
This presumed domain is functionally uncharacterized. This domain is found in eukaryotes. This domain is typically between 231 to 249 amino acids in length. This domain is found associated with pfam00439.
